Maghi Ganpati is actually Ganpati' Birthday or one can say Ganesh Jayanti.
Ganesh Jayanti is observed on Shukal paksh Chaturthi of Magha month. This year its celebrated today , i.e., 8th Feb 19.

Titwala Ganpati Mandir is must visit on all important Ganpati tithis. Its a blissful feeling to see so many devotees, so crowded and yet have soulful darshan.
Its definitely worth taking experience of palkhi , prasad & darshan on Ganesh Jayanti.
